Sedans are going the way of the station wagon thanks to the utility and style offered in this segment. Hatchbacks have more versatility than a trunk, but at the expense of rear visibility. BMW's X Series have been shining examples of how to build attractive & useful utility vehicles. Styling on the X2 is more aggressive than its siblings, with prominent air intakes up front and brushed aluminum trim. Two-tone 21" wheels make it appear larger than it is, and the flared fenders might foreshadow an off road edition.
